Before touching a single wire, you must understand what makes the RML1316 tick. This driver accepts pulse/direction signals (Step/Dir) from a controller (like Mach3, GRBL, or a PLC) and converts them into high-current signals for a bipolar stepper motor. huayu rml1316 setup best
